PROBLEM TO BE SOLVED: To prevent a battery voltage from dropping accompanied with motor operation for driving an exposure control member by driving an actuator for driving the exposure control member by using as a power source a capacitor voltage charged for a power source of a strobe light emission. SOLUTION: A CPU 1 supplies image pickup light to CCD in CCD 4 for an electric charge accumulation time to be set based on brightness of an object detected by AE 2 after having discharged electric charges presently accumulated in the CCD in the CCD 4. When a preset electric charge accumulating time has elapsed, the CPU 1 outputs a pulse to a terminal, and drives a motor coil L12 to close a shutter served also as diaphragm. Then, a voltage charged in a stroboscopic capacitor CST is supplied to the motor coil L12 via a regulator REG 2. Namely, when the motor for driving the shutter served also as diaphragm is driven, no current is made to flow through the motor M from a battery E. Therefore, it is possible to prevent the battery voltage from dropping temporarily.
